    The Path of the Flood Historic races commemorate the Flood of 1889 in Johnstown, PA. The runners have spoken and the event will continue annually! This year marks the 25th anniversary of the historic Staple Bend Tunnel, which runners of the 14-mile and 8-mile will journey through.

    A Flood of Runners returns to Johnstown, PA every year for the Path of the Flood Historic Races! Experience the Path of the historic 1889 Johnstown Flood in its entirety with the 14 Miler or in small droplets through the 5K or 8 Miler races. See the resiliency of the communities of South Fork, Mineral Point, the boroughs and the City of Johnstown. Run through Staple Bend Tunnel, the first railroad tunnel in the United States. Finish at the Old Stone Bridge, which still stands after stopping the majority of the flood's energy. Our hybrid road/rail trail course beckons you to be a part of history once again!

    The Path of the Flood Historic Races is hosted in partnership by the Cambria County Conservation & Recreation Authority and Heritage Johnstown. All proceeds from the Path of The Flood Historic Races will benefit the CCCRA Friends of the Trails program, a program which exists to enhance the Cambria County trails, and preserving the history of the Johnstown area.

    The Challenge

    The 11th Annual Ghost Town Trail Challenge, hosted by the Cambria County Conservation & Recreation Authority, will take place on Saturday, June 20, 2026. This is during the weekend of the summer solstice, the longest day of the year. The Challenge is known for its 32-mile long (50k), endurance hike/run along the entire length of the Ghost Town Trail, DCNR's 2020 Trail of the Year, from Black Lick, PA to Ebensburg, PA. Participants begin at sunrise and are challenged to complete the entire 32 miles by foot before sundown. This is not a race, but rather a challenge, which tests your mental and physical ability to journey this distance. The Challenge starts at Saylor Park in Black Lick, PA and ends 32 miles later at the Young People's Community Center in Ebensburg, PA.

    Course Elevation

    FOR THE 50K/25K/12K

    There is an approximate 1,000 ft. elevation gain over the course of 32 miles from Blairsville, PA to Ebensburg, PA. The elevation gain is very gradual in the first 19 miles, with the steepest and most noticeable elevation change between mile 19 and 22. Please note that the entire course is a constant elevation gain. We end on an uphill because we want to end the Challenge in Cambria County so that Ebensburg Area businesses may benefit from participant patronage. The elevation is all part of the challenge!

    Exact elevation numbers for the Ghost Town Trail main stem can be found here: http://www.indianacountyparks.org/downloads/ghosttown-trail/ghosttowntrailmileagechart.pdf

    FOR THE 50-MILE RUN

    There is appoximately 1,500 ft. of elevation gain over the entire 50-mile course from the start in Dilltown to the finish in Ebensburg, PA. The elevation gain is primarily on the Ghost Town Trail, most noticeably between miles 6-10, and 38-42. Your first 17.5 miles are on the Ghost Town Trail main stem where you are going "uphill" the entire time, before turning onto the C & I Extension for a 20 mile break "downhill". The downgrade is gradual, but you will appreciate it! Your final 12.5 mile trek will be back on the Ghost Town Trail, with the gradual, several hundred ft. elevation gain to the finish. The trail system may appear flat, but your legs will tell the difference!

    Preparation

    Make sure that you are properly trained and physically prepared to participate in this event. For beginners, we suggest going on regular training hikes, and gradually improving your endurance by increasing the length of your hikes week by week. Start training early - 3 or 4 months in advance at least. Please research a training plan that best suits your personal needs.

    If you hike 2.5 miles per hour, without injury, you should finish the challenge by 8:30 p.m. Keep in mind that this does not include time for breaks, food, and rest along your journey. Sunset is around 8:30PM on this day, so you have 13.5 hours to complete the challenge.

    For runners of the 50-miler, we typically enforce a 15 minute/mile cutoff for running times due to logistics of aid stations.

    Challenge Day Preparation

    Every person is different, so we cannot tell you what does and does not work. You should consider wearing a hydration pack or bring a large water bottle or two with you on the trail. Aid/Fuel stations will only be available every 5-6.5 miles. Also, make sure that you are wearing comfortable walking or running shoes that you have already broken in. Different socks yield different results for many people, reach out to your local running store to get some information on what will help you best (bad socks result in bad blisters!). Wearing sunglasses or a hat, sunscreen, and moleskin are highly recommended.
